drgeoff:
Yes, beginning to look like although perhaps new and unused this is not a unit that was intended for a retail end user but for an ITSP or corporate user who would be doing their own provisioning, not using the ordinary dashboard at obitalk.com.  (See eg Zero-Touch Device Customization, page 11 of https://www.obitalk.com/info/documents/provisioning/OBiProvisioningGuide.pdf.)

If that is indeed the case then the only options are to seek assistance from Obi Tech Support or return the item to the seller.
